------- Comment #1 from jakub at gcc dot gnu dot org 2008-02-12 12:00 -------
But this one doesn't seem to be inlining related. Until vrp1 pass the var in
question (D.20903) has just one SSA_NAME (D.20903_14) in the whole function,
non-ab, initialized at the beginning of the loop and nothing before the loop or
in loop header can throw. vrp introduces a lot of new SSA_NAMEs for this
variable, now (ab) marked in the dump, but except one are of the form:
# D.20903_627(ab) = PHI <D.20903_14(ab)(5)>
# D.20903_628(ab) = PHI <D.20903_14(ab)(18)>
# D.20903_629(ab) = PHI <D.20903_14(ab)(36)>
and then one:
# D.20903_630(ab) = PHI <D.20903_14(ab)(27), D.20903_628(ab)(25),
D.20903_629(ab)(39), D.20903_14(ab)(42), D.20903_14(ab)(4), D
.20903_627(ab)(8), D.20903_14(ab)(11)>
the 3 are only used in this last PHI, so I wonder what was the point creating
them.
D.20903_630 is then used couple of times and so is the original D.20903_14.

------- Comment #2 from rguenth at gcc dot gnu dot org 2008-02-12 22:03 -------
Actually it is the call to rewrite_into_loop_closed_ssa inserting these
PHIs. I don't know if it actually makes sense to speak of loop-closed SSA form
if we deal with abnormal SSA names - Zdenek?

------- Comment #4 from rakdver at kam dot mff dot cuni dot cz 2008-02-13 04:05 -------
Subject: Re: [4.3 regression] Unable to coalesce ab SSA_NAMEs
> Actually it is the call to rewrite_into_loop_closed_ssa inserting these
> PHIs. I don't know if it actually makes sense to speak of loop-closed SSA form
> if we deal with abnormal SSA names - Zdenek?
Some pieces of the scev analysis assume lcSSA for all gimple_reg SSA
names, regardless of whether they appear in abnormal phi nodes or not.
The phi nodes created by lcSSA conversion should always be eliminable,
though.

------- Comment #5 from rakdver at gcc dot gnu dot org 2008-02-15 02:59 -------
forwprop3 changes
SR.40_22 = &D.2672_11(ab)->D.2242;
# D.2672_315(ab) = PHI <D.2672_11(ab)(14), D.2672_11(ab)(19),
D.2672_11(ab)(17)>
SR.40_27 = SR.40_22;
D.2705_29 = &SR.40_27->D.2120;
(where the life ranges of D_11 and D_315 do not overlap)
to
SR.40_22 = &D.2672_11(ab)->D.2242;
# D.2672_315(ab) = PHI <D.2672_11(ab)(14), D.2672_11(ab)(19),
D.2672_11(ab)(17)>
SR.40_27 = SR.40_22;
D.2705_29 = &D.2672_11(ab)->D.2242.D.2120;
(where the life ranges of D_11 and D_315 do overlap).
Fwprop probably misses the check for abnormal ssa names, somewhere.

------- Comment #6 from rguenth at gcc dot gnu dot org 2008-02-15 09:23 -------
Yeah, forwprop checks that it may propagate the name SR.40_22, but it doesn't
check recursively if any of the names occuring in the ADDR_EXPR of the rhs
are marked abnormal.
We should check for this before calling forward_propagate_addr_expr in
tree_ssa_forward_propagate_single_use_vars. And probably add a new predicate
tree_contains_abnormal_ssa_name_p (tree exp) which walks exp recursively
(consider &b->c[d(AB)] or as in this case &a(AB)->x...).

------- Comment #11 from rguenth at gcc dot gnu dot org 2008-02-15 15:25 -------
Subject: Bug 35164
Author: rguenth
Date: Fri Feb 15 15:24:19 2008
New Revision: 132345
URL: http://gcc.gnu.org/viewcvs?root=gcc&view=rev&rev=132345
Log:
2008-02-15 Richard Guenther <rguenther@suse.de>
Zdenek Dvorak <ook@ucw.cz>
PR tree-optimization/35164
* tree-flow.h (stmt_references_abnormal_ssa_name): Declare.
* tree-dfa.c (stmt_references_abnormal_ssa_name): New function.
* tree-ssa-forwprop.c (tree_ssa_forward_propagate_single_use_vars):
Only propagate addresses which do not have abnormal SSA_NAMEs
in their operands.
* g++.dg/torture/pr35164-1.C: New testcase.
* g++.dg/torture/pr35164-2.C: Likewise.
